Remove TIVidenc1 code that prepares input buffers.
This is now done by the TIPrepEncBuf, and this element should be used before TIVidenc1 if a hardware-accelerated copy or color-conversion is needed for the encode. git-svn-id: https://gstreamer.ti.com/svn/gstreamer_ti/trunk@874 24075187-2e39-4e88-bbb8-bc8aa768f540
